Get alerts for new jobs matching your selected skills, preferred locations, and experience range. Manage Job Alerts
10.0 - 12.0 years
0 Lacs
bengaluru, karnataka, india
On-site
Bring more to life. Are you ready to accelerate your potential and make a real difference within life sciences, diagnostics and biotechnology At Beckman Coulter Diagnostics, one of Danaher's 15+ operating companies, our work saves lives-and we're all united by a shared commitment to innovate for tangible impact. You'll thrive in a culture of belonging where you and your unique viewpoint matter. And by harnessing Danaher's system of continuous improvement, you help turn ideas into impact - innovating at the speed of life. As a global leader in clinical diagnostics, Beckman Coulter Diagnostics has challenged convention to elevate the diagnostic laboratory's role in improving patient health for more than 90 years. Our diagnostic solutions are used in routine and complex clinical testing, and are used in hospitals, reference and research laboratories, and physician offices around the world. Every hour around the world, more than one million tests are run on Beckman Coulter Diagnostics systems, impacting 1.2 billion patients and more than three million clinicians per year. From uncovering the next clinical breakthrough, to rapid and reliable sample analysis, to more rigorous decision making-we are enabling clinicians to deliver the best possible care to their patients with improved efficiency, clinical confidence, adaptive collaboration, and accelerated intelligence. Learn about the which makes everything possible. The Embedded Systems Manager for Beckman Coulter Diagnostics is responsible for designing, developing, troubleshooting modules and applying life cycle management principles and upholding established design practices and quality processes throughout development. This position reports to the Head of Life Cycle Management & Group Manager and is part of the R&D Hardware/Systems Development team located in Bengaluru - BDC and will be an on-site role. In this role, you will have the opportunity to: Provide strong leadership and guidance to the Embedded team, fostering a collaborative and innovative environment. Drive the design and development of Beckman Coulter Diagnostics new and on-market products and ensure that all software associates, processes, and products remain aligned with worldwide medical device regulations and guidance while following Beckman's internal procedures Oversee the entire embedded systems development lifecycle, from requirements to testing and release Independently own and drive multiple critical work streams this includes vision/direction setting, overseeing the overall planning and execution toward clear objectives with measurable key results Provide hands-on technical leadership on multiple fronts (architecture/design, code reviews, and incident management) Mentor and develop team members, ensuring their growth and career progression. Work closely with cross-functional teams, including hardware engineering, software engineering, quality assurance, regulatory affairs, and manufacturing. The essential requirements of the job include: Bachelor's degree in software engineering, Computer Science, or related field with 12+ years of experience OR Master's degree with 10+ years of experience, including 3+ years leading people Expertise in C/C++, RTOS environments, and embedded debugging tools like oscilloscope, JTAG Debugger and Logic Analyzers. Strong understanding of microcontroller and SoC architectures (ARM Cortex, TI, NXP, etc.). Hands-on experience with embedded protocols (SPI, I2C, CAN, USB) and hardware interface debugging. Exposure to FPGA development, simulation, and integration with embedded systems. Ability to develop strong teams, strategically deploy resources, and enable a positive team culture It would be a plus if you also possess previous experience in: Medical device design & development or IVD instrumentation, such as clinical chemistry, immunoassay, hematology, urinalysis, molecular microbiology or flow cytometry systems is a plus Familiarity with lean manufacturing and Six Sigma principles, Familiarity with regulatory and safety standards (IEC 62304, ISO 13485, FDA Class II). Familiarity with Agile Software Development, Version control and Code Inspection (GIT, TFS, JIRA Etc.) Join our winning team today. Together, we'll accelerate the real-life impact of tomorrow's science and technology. We partner with customers across the globe to help them solve their most complex challenges, architecting solutions that bring the power of science to life. For more information, visit .
Posted 2 weeks ago
5.0 - 9.0 years
0 Lacs
hyderabad, telangana
On-site
As a Lead Power Management Engineer, you will be responsible for driving the development of power-efficient embedded systems on Android and Linux platforms. Your role will involve designing, developing, and optimizing device drivers and board support packages (BSP) to enhance power performance and system stability across various hardware platforms. You will work closely with cross-functional teams, including hardware, systems, and application engineers, leading debugging efforts, performing code reviews, and mentoring junior developers. Key Responsibilities: - Lead the design and implementation of power management strategies for Android and Linux-based systems. - Develop and maintain Linux kernel drivers and BSPs focused on power efficiency. - Implement kernel-level features such as CPU frequency scaling, suspend/resume, and thermal management. - Diagnose and resolve issues related to battery life, thermal limits, and power bottlenecks. - Collaborate with hardware teams to evaluate schematics and optimize system-level power features. - Contribute to board bring-up, debugging, and performance tuning. - Guide and mentor a team of embedded engineers, review code, and enforce best practices. - Stay updated with the latest power optimization technologies and embedded systems advancements. Required Skills & Experience: - 5+ years of experience in embedded software development with a focus on power management. - Proficiency in C/C++, especially for Linux kernel and driver development. - In-depth knowledge of Linux kernel architecture and device drivers. - Hands-on experience with power management on Android/Linux platforms. - Experience working with ARM-based SoCs and board-level debugging tools (e.g., JTAG, oscilloscopes). - Familiarity with BSP development, system bring-up, and low-level debugging. - Strong problem-solving, debugging, and analytical skills. - Excellent leadership, communication, and collaboration abilities. Preferred Skills: - Experience with RTOS environments. - Familiarity with Android HAL and Android power subsystems. - Proficiency in profiling and optimization tools (e.g., perf, ftrace, powertop). - Background in open-source contributions. - Scripting experience (Python, Bash, etc.) for automation and testing.,
Posted 1 month ago
5.0 - 9.0 years
0 Lacs
pune, maharashtra
On-site
Acclivis Technologies is currently seeking a skilled and experienced Senior Software Developer with a proficient command over Delphi programming environments, backend database systems, and modern frontend and scripting technologies. As a Senior Software Developer, you will be involved in development, maintenance, testing, and mentoring activities within a collaborative and Agile environment. We are urgently looking for a detail-oriented Embedded QA Test Engineer to join our dynamic team at Pune Office. The ideal candidate will be responsible for validating embedded systems integrating sensor data acquisition, PID control loops, and actuator control systems. This role requires strong expertise in embedded system testing, sensor interfacing, and debugging real-time systems. Key Responsibilities: - Develop and implement test plans, test cases, and automated scripts for embedded firmware. - Validate analog and digital sensor inputs (temperature, pressure, flow, level) and DAC-based actuator systems. - Test PID loop functionality, including overshoot and settling time, and simulate sensor signals using lab tools. - Conduct system-level validation under varying load conditions and validate signal conditioning techniques. - Execute robustness and edge-case tests, collaborate with development teams, and document detailed test reports. - Participate in the improvement of testing methodologies, frameworks, and CI/CD pipelines. Required Skills: - Hands-on experience in testing embedded systems with ADC/DAC sensor interfaces. - Proficiency in SPI, I2C, UART protocols and strong understanding of control systems and PID tuning concepts. - Skills in using lab instruments like oscilloscope, multimeter, logic analyzer, and signal generators. - Knowledge of embedded C firmware, system-level behavior, and documentation. - Familiarity with SD card/EEPROM-based logging and validation, and experience with CI/CD tools such as Git and Jenkins. Preferred Skills: - Exposure to industrial automation systems or fluid control products. - Familiarity with communication protocols like Modbus, CAN, or MQTT and experience working on Linux-based embedded systems or RTOS environments. Education: - Bachelors or Masters degree in Electronics, Instrumentation, Embedded Systems, or a related field. If you possess the required skills and experience for the role of Embedded QA Test Engineer, we encourage you to apply and be a part of our innovative team at Acclivis Technologies.,
Posted 1 month ago
3.0 - 7.0 years
0 Lacs
karnataka
On-site
Do you enjoy tinkering and programming hardware Do you have a natural inclination to see how things work together as a system An exciting opportunity awaits you with deeply engaging embedded systems requirements that will lead you down the rabbit hole of innovation and discovery. If this sounds intriguing, we want to hear from you. You should possess a strong knowledge and extensive experience in C++ programming, going beyond just C. Additionally, experience in abstraction and algorithmic thinking will be highly beneficial. As a ninja of debugging and logical reasoning, you will play a crucial role in identifying and resolving complex issues. Your responsibilities will include designing, developing, and implementing program and process improvements, contributing to the continuous enhancement of our embedded systems solutions. Requirements for this position include a Bachelor's degree in ECE/EE, a minimum of 3 years of relevant experience, and hands-on expertise in device drivers and board bring-up in Linux and FreeRTOS. Proficiency in I2C, SPI, UART, and other serial communication protocols is essential, along with experience in memory mapped devices in both Linux and RTOS environments. Experience with PHY/MAC layer drivers for Linux, hands-on familiarity with Python, and knowledge of automated testing will be advantageous. In return for your expertise and dedication, we offer a comprehensive benefits package that includes opportunities for great career growth, ESOPs, Gratuity, PF, and Health Insurance. Join us on this exciting journey of innovation and growth in the field of embedded systems.,
Posted 1 month ago
5.0 - 9.0 years
0 Lacs
karnataka
On-site
We are looking for a skilled and enthusiastic Software Tools Development Engineer to become a part of our team. Your primary responsibility will be to create, enhance, and maintain tools that facilitate the design and development of embedded systems operating on Linux or RTOS. Collaborating closely with firmware and software teams, you will play a crucial role in boosting productivity and ensuring the top-notch performance and dependability of our products. As a Software Tools Development Engineer, your tasks will include designing, coding, and managing software tools tailored for embedded design engineers to conduct incremental unit testing of their projects. The range of tools you will work on encompasses interface test tools, API spec validation tools, and communication protocol test tools, among others. You will collaborate with different engineering units to seamlessly integrate these tools into existing workflows and systems, focusing on optimizing performance, usability, and reliability. Thorough documentation creation for tools, covering user guides, technical specifications, and maintenance instructions, will be part of your routine. Additionally, you will provide technical support and training on tool utilization to various engineering teams. The ideal candidate should possess at least 5 years of experience in software development, with a specialization in tool development. Proficiency in programming languages like Python, C#, Java is a must, along with familiarity in embedded device black box testing utilizing test tools mimicking Cloud & APP APIs. You should have hands-on experience with software development tools and frameworks, understanding of hardware-software interaction, and proficiency in version control systems and collaborative development workflows. Excellent problem-solving skills, attention to detail, effective communication abilities, and the capacity to work autonomously or as part of a multidisciplinary team are essential. Desirable skills include knowledge of embedded systems, experience with performance analysis and optimization tools, understanding of embedded Linux or RTOS environments, familiarity with embedded systems interface protocols, and experience with IoT platforms and protocols. An understanding of Smart Home Security or HVAC domain/products is preferred, along with knowledge of network protocols and communication standards and experience with edge computing and related technologies. In return, we offer a competitive salary, comprehensive benefits package, engaging projects with a dedicated team, opportunities for professional growth and career advancement, and a flexible work environment that values work-life balance. Join us at Resideo, a leading global provider of critical comfort and security solutions in residential settings, with a rich legacy spanning over 130 years. With a presence in over 150 million homes and a commitment to innovation, we continue to serve millions of professionals worldwide through our extensive distribution network. Be a part of a $5.0 billion company with a global workforce of around 13,000 employees. Explore more about Resideo at www.resideo.com.,
Posted 1 month ago
1.0 - 5.0 years
0 Lacs
karnataka
On-site
We are looking for a Senior Embedded Linux Engineer to join our dynamic engineering team in Bangalore/Bengaluru. You should have at least 3 years of experience in Embedded Linux driver and kernel development, with expertise in low-level driver development, hardware bring-up, and multimedia integration on ARM-based platforms. Your responsibilities will include developing and maintaining Linux kernel and device drivers, integrating multimedia IPs, system-level debugging, and collaborating with hardware and software teams for system bring-up and validation. Key Responsibilities: - Develop and maintain Linux kernel and device drivers, focusing on V4L2, DRM, I2C, IPC, and DMA. - Work on bare-metal drivers and applications for ARM-based systems. - Integrate and validate multimedia IPs such as MIPI CSI/DSI, HDMI, SDI, VCU, and ISP. - Perform system-level debugging, root cause analysis, and optimization. - Collaborate with cross-functional teams to ensure full system bring-up and performance validation. - Contribute to board support packages (BSP), bootloaders, and low-level firmware development when necessary. Required Skills and Experience: - 3+ years of experience in Embedded Linux driver/kernel development. - Strong C programming skills with hands-on experience in Linux kernel internals. - Proficiency in Linux device driver development and familiarity with subsystems like V4L2, DRM, and I2C. - Experience with multimedia IPs: MIPI, HDMI, SDI, VCU, ISP. - Solid understanding of the ARM architecture, memory-mapped IO, and interrupt handling. - System debugging experience using tools such as JTAG, serial consoles, and kernel logs. Preferred Qualifications: - Experience with SafeRTOS, FreeRTOS, or other embedded RTOS environments. - Background in product development or systems engineering involving hardware platforms and software/firmware stacks. - Excellent verbal and written communication skills for documentation and presentations. - Strong interpersonal and organizational skills. - Ability to work in a fast-paced, multidisciplinary technical environment. If you meet the requirements and are interested in this opportunity, please share your updated profile to vagdevi@semi-leaf.com. This is a full-time position with a Monday to Friday work schedule, based in person.,
Posted 1 month ago
Upload Resume
Drag or click to upload
Your data is secure with us, protected by advanced encryption.
Browse through a variety of job opportunities tailored to your skills and preferences. Filter by location, experience, salary, and more to find your perfect fit.
We have sent an OTP to your contact. Please enter it below to verify.
Accenture
73564 Jobs | Dublin
Wipro
27625 Jobs | Bengaluru
Accenture in India
22690 Jobs | Dublin 2
EY
20638 Jobs | London
Uplers
15021 Jobs | Ahmedabad
Bajaj Finserv
14304 Jobs |
IBM
14148 Jobs | Armonk
Accenture services Pvt Ltd
13138 Jobs |
Capgemini
12942 Jobs | Paris,France
Amazon.com
12683 Jobs |